Tin siding repair services involve the assessment and restoration of tin-based exterior panels on buildings. These services typically address issues such as rust, corrosion, dents, and leaks that can compromise the integrity and appearance of the siding. Repair professionals may remove damaged sections, treat rusted areas, and replace or reinforce panels to ensure the siding functions properly and maintains its aesthetic appeal. Proper repair helps extend the lifespan of tin siding and prevents further deterioration caused by exposure to the elements.

The primary problems that tin siding repair services aim to resolve include corrosion, physical damage, and water infiltration. Rusted or corroded panels can weaken the structural integrity of the siding, leading to potential leaks and water damage inside the property. Dents and warping may also diminish the visual appeal and protective qualities of the siding. Addressing these issues through professional repair helps maintain the property's exterior integrity, improves its overall appearance, and reduces the risk of more extensive and costly repairs in the future.

Cost of Tin Siding Repair - Typical expenses range from $500 to $2,500 depending on the extent of damage and size of the area. For minor repairs, costs may be closer to $500, while extensive work can exceed $2,000. Variations are common based on local labor and material prices.

Labor Costs for Tin Siding Repair - Labor charges generally account for 50% to 70% of the total repair cost, with rates around $50 to $100 per hour. The total labor expense depends on the repair complexity and the local service providers' rates in New Britain, CT. Longer or more involved repairs will increase overall costs.

Material Expenses for Tin Siding - Replacement panels or patches typically cost between $3 and $8 per square foot, with higher-quality materials at the upper end. The total material cost varies based on the size of the repair area and the specific type of tin siding used. Additional supplies like fasteners or sealants may also influence the price.

Factors Influencing Repair Costs - The overall expense can fluctuate based on the severity of damage, accessibility of the site, and local market rates for contractors. Complex repairs or those requiring additional preparation tend to increase costs. Contact local service providers for precise estimates tailored to specific needs.

How do I know if my tin siding needs repair? Signs such as rust, holes, warping, or loose panels indicate that tin siding may require repair services from local contractors.

What causes damage to tin siding? Common causes include weather exposure, corrosion over time, physical impacts, and poor installation or maintenance.

Can tin siding be repaired instead of replaced? Yes, many issues like small holes or rust spots can often be repaired by local siding specialists without a full replacement.

How long does tin siding repair typically take? Repair times vary depending on the extent of damage, but local pros can often complete repairs within a few hours to a day.
